If I had the extra cash - I would have preferred the C4S - hands down. The 993 is a different feel and drive than the 991. the 991 is wider and longer that the 993 and of coursce, a completely different car. Having said that, the 991, to me, is a true GT car. Great performance with a high end luxury interior. With pasm and the sport exhaust selection - you can get it to feel very stiff and responsive. The PSE option releases an incredible sound - I will never order any Porsche without it.
